Making the most of the Melbourne sunshine

The sunny skies won't stick around for long in Melbourne. The next few days will be ideal if you have outdoor events planned as it will be one of the longest stretches of warm, sunny and dry weather Melbourne will see for a long time. For the next three days, daytime temperatures are expected to reach the mid-20's, much higher than the April average of 20 degrees. Cloud will build on Thursday, heralding the arrival of a low pressure trough. By Friday, the spell of warm and sunny weather will be broken as the rain sets in over Victoria. Even though there will be some sunshine over the weekend, temperatures expected to take a downward trend as the next cold front approaches. Looking into the following week, several cold fronts are expected to sweep over southern parts of the state - making this the last opportunity to enjoy the warm and sunny days.
